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Remove Rewards extension #25792

Closed
Miyayes opened this issue Oct 4, 2022 · 2 comments · Fixed by brave/brave-core#15342
Closed

Remove Rewards extension #25792

Miyayes opened this issue Oct 4, 2022 · 2 comments · Fixed by brave/brave-core#15342
Assignees
Labels

Comments

@Miyayes
Copy link
Collaborator

Miyayes commented Oct 4, 2022

Description

Given #22423, remove remaining code and flags for using the Rewards extension and depend entirely on the new WebUI Rewards panel.

Test Steps

  1. Go into brave://flags/, make sure there is no more flag for extension vs. webUI version of panel.
  2. Make sure the panel is the WebUI panel (e.g., you can pinch zoom the WebUI panel but can’t the extension panel)
@LaurenWags
Copy link
Member

@Miyayes @zenparsing since this one is labelled QA/Yes, a test plan is needed.

Labelling as QA/Blocked until there is one.

cc @kjozwiak @rebron

@LaurenWags LaurenWags added QA/Blocked QA/In-Progress Indicates that QA is currently in progress for that particular issue and removed QA/Blocked labels Dec 2, 2022
@LaurenWags
Copy link
Member

Verified passed with

Brave | 1.47.119 Chromium: 108.0.5359.99 (Official Build) beta (x86_64)
-- | --
Revision | 410951fc34bb4b2cbf182231f9f779efaafaf682-refs/branch-heads/5359_71@{#9}
OS | macOS Version 12.6.1 (Build 21G217)

Verified test plan from #25792 (comment).

Compared 1.46.140 and 1.47.119. Confirmed 1.47.x version does not contain the webUI flag.
Confirmed able to pinch zoom in webUI panel on 1.47.x, but not 1.46.x.

1.46.140 1.47.119
Screen Shot 2022-12-08 at 5 02 40 PM Screen Shot 2022-12-08 at 4 57 48 PM
Screen Shot 2022-12-08 at 5 03 21 PM Screen Shot 2022-12-08 at 5 01 47 PM

@LaurenWags LaurenWags added QA Pass-macOS and removed QA/In-Progress Indicates that QA is currently in progress for that particular issue labels Dec 8,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

Successfully merging a pull request may close this issue.

4 participants